ABSTRACT

Long duration intravaginal foreign bodies are a rare entity and are generally seen in the practice of Emergency departments where they are removed. We describe the case of a patient with the diagnosis of a bladder mass caused by a long duration intravaginal foreign body complicated by perforation into the bladder cavity. After the retrieval of the foreign body the patient developed a vesicovaginal fistula which was subsequently repaired using a suprapubic transvesical approach.
